Output 365861bbec93fd1520c2727378c050d599b4e101f0a462f18988de46a61df4ae:0

value
2918633
script pubkey
OP_0 OP_PUSHBYTES_20 2cfda21315389e90c50ca7ee26921612df4c9ed9
address
bc1q9n76yyc48z0fp3gv5lhzdyskzt05e8ke4jfphq
transaction
365861bbec93fd1520c2727378c050d599b4e101f0a462f18988de46a61df4ae
confirmations
109474
spent
true